Seating

It is important to take into account the capacity for seating when you are looking for a high-performance power chair. A higher weight capacity enables the chair to be able to accommodate people of different sizes and heights which makes it easier for them to move about in comfort. Furthermore, a higher capacity for weight can permit the use of motorized mobility aids, such as elevating leg rests, which reduces the pressure on legs and improves circulation of blood.

When selecting a wheelchair you must also take into consideration the battery's life, the range of drive and any extra features. A battery that can be charged quickly, for example, will reduce waiting times between charges and increase your mobility. Additionally the dual battery connector can increase the capacity of your wheelchair by connecting two batteries to give you more range with a single charge.

Front-wheel drives offer tighter turning circles and greater maneuverability. Additionally, rear-wheel drive chairs offer more stability on rough terrain and over curbs. A recline system that is powered by power can enhance the comfort of a wheelchair, as it allows for a more relaxed posture and reduces tension on your back, neck or shoulders.

A warranty policy can give you peace of assurance in the event that something goes wrong. Many companies offer a warranty of one year on the frame and six months for electronic components. They also provide repair or replacement options.

Capacity for Weight

When selecting a power chair the capacity to hold weight is a crucial factor to consider. Power wheelchairs with heavy duty capabilities can carry more weight than regular chairs and are made for heavier users. These chairs are also more durable and come with stronger frames and motors. Some are bariatric chairs, that are able to safely accommodate overweight people.

Take into consideration the weight of the user and their daily needs when determining the wheelchair's maximum capacity. The excessive weight can damage the frame and force the motor to strain, which could decrease battery life. Additionally, it could put the user's safety at risk due the lack of stability. The purchase of a chair with a higher capacity to support weight is an investment, so it is essential to evaluate the user's health and mobility requirements prior to purchasing.

Check your power chair regularly to ensure its safety. Check casters for excessive wear and then lubricate them when required. Clean your chair frequently to get rid of dirt and dust. Battery Life

The battery life of the heavy duty electric wheelchairs is a lot different. The battery life of heavy electric wheelchairs is very different.

The more work the wheelchair needs to perform to advance, the more it'll put stress on the battery. This is why it's essential to avoid using the chair on difficult or uneven terrain, as this could significantly decrease its life span.

The frequency with which batteries are charged can affect its lifespan. Many wheelchair users charge their batteries only when they're low. This can lead to them overcharging and shortening their battery's life span. It's best to charge your battery at least once per day, preferably each night.

It's also a good idea, when the battery isn't in use, to keep it at the temperature of room (77deg F). Batteries are not tolerant of extreme temperatures, and storing them in hot or cold temperatures can dramatically decrease their lifespan. It is also an excellent idea for terminals of batteries to be maintained clean and lubricated with petroleum jelly. This will stop corrosion and also protect the internal plates.

Mobility

Heavy duty power wheelchairs offer top-of-the-line mobility features. They're usually bigger and have more powerful motors as compared to the smaller electric chairs. This makes them ideal for patients with bariatric issues. They're also designed to accommodate larger weight capacities and feature an extra comfortable seat that can be adjusted to meet different requirements.

They're often more expensive than standard small electric wheelchairs wheelchairs, but they're also a lot more durable and come with more options for customization. Some models have legrests that swing away to allow users to get in and out of your chair. Certain models come with an electric elevating chair that allows you to alter the seat height to get the perfect fitting.

Most models are controlled with a joystick on the armrest. This makes it easy for those who suffer from upper body injuries or who are weak to move. They can reach top speeds of between 4 and 4.5 miles per hour, and most offer a range of between 9.8 and 22 miles.
